Understanding Entrepreneurship
What is Entrepreneurship?
At its core, entrepreneurship is the art of identifying opportunities, taking calculated risks, and transforming ideas into viable business ventures. It embodies the spirit of innovation, resilience, and perseverance, driving individuals to pursue their dreams and create value in the marketplace.

Is entrepreneurship only about starting a business?
While starting a business is a common manifestation of entrepreneurship, it encompasses a broader spectrum of activities, including innovation within existing organizations, social entrepreneurship, and intrapreneurship—driving change and innovation from within corporate structures.
